The tax authorities will soon make several levies from millions of taxpayers: this involves, like every autumn, the regularization of income tax. Because despite the withholding tax, changes in remuneration or family situation can modify the amount of tax to be paid and create a discrepancy with the amount already paid.
The French people affected by regularization have been warned since they filed their declaration of income received in 2025 in the spring. If applicable, it is specified on their tax notice. If the amount owed to the tax authorities is less than or equal to 300 euros, it will be taken in one go on Friday September 25. The levy will be identified by its origin (“General Directorate of Public Finances”) and its wording (“income tax balance 2025 invoice number XXX”), explains Bercy.
Four direct debits for large regularizations
When the amount to be made up is greater than 300 euros, the payment will be spread in four installments until the end of the year. The first collection will also take place on Friday September 25. The following ones will be carried out on October 26, November 25 and December 28. For tax notices issued late in October, payment will only take place in two installments, on November 25 and December 28. The luckiest ones, who had conversely paid too much tax by withholding tax, have already received their regularization refund, on July 24 or 31 depending on the taxpayers concerned.
To avoid any unpleasant surprises (and late payment penalties in the worst case), you should ensure in your personal space on the tax website that your bank details are correctly entered to allow a direct debit... and that they are up to date. In the event of significant financial difficulties (unforeseeable loss of income, exceptional family event, etc.), it is sometimes possible to request a payment extension.
